Product Details for Gaggenau VR 421-611

The VR 421 electric barbecue grill has two independently controlled grilling zones, with lava stones and an open cast grill for low-fat barbecuing. It also features a large griddle pan, which is great for paninis and pancakes.

Independently set hinged heating elements
The two grill heating elements can be set independently. This means that while the front part of the grill is being used for grilling, the rear part can be used for keeping food warm. To clean the cooktop, simply swivel both heating elements out of the way. The Vario 400 Pro Series open grill grate has concealed heating elements. This ensures that very little smoke is produced, as fat cannot drip onto them.

Cast iron griddle
This is an extremely useful, easy-care accessory for grilling or cooking on a flat surface. Three of its sides are high and effectively protect against fat splashes, and the front edge curves slightly upwards to prevent spillage of fat and deposits of burnt food.

Stainless steel container with lava stones
The floor of the lava stone container is perforated, allowing fat to drip into the pullout collection tray. The tray is removable and dishwasher-safe.

Appliance cover
Stainless steel protective cover that can be closed when the appliance is not in use.

Vacation lock
After running for four hours, the appliance automatically switches itself off if it receives no operator commands during this time.

Control knobs
All Series 400 control knobs are designed to prevent unintentional activation of the appliance, because they need to be both pressed and rotated. Before a knob can be turned, it must be pushed through a clearly felt stop position. The temperature selection knobs on electrical appliances may then be turned in either direction, even past the zero position. The setting selected for a cooking zone via a particular knob position is then retained. A discreet circular orange light indicates active cooking zones. In gas appliances, rotation of the knob is limited to one direction; illumination of the ring is not possible.
